WebFeb 11, 2024 · Bohr’s model fails to explain the atomic spectra for elements containing more than one electron. When the hydrogen spectrum is observed by using a spectrometer of high resolving power, it is observed. that individual lines are not single but consist of several fine lines lying close together. WebReturning to atomic physics and spectroscopy, it is the electrons that are the primary cause of the absorption lines we see in stellar spectra.Bohr proposed a simple model for atoms that required the electrons to occupy “orbits” around the nucleus. Webto explain the hydrogen spectrum. Bohr made the following assumptions: (1) the electron orbits the proton akin to a planet around the parent star and (2) the orbits were circular. WebThis is an extremely useful equation, so usually you see this called the Balmer-Rydberg equation. We've derived this equation using the assumptions of the Bohr model, and this equation is extremely useful because it explains the entire emission spectrum of hydrogen. According to the Bohr model, the energy of a Kα X-ray depends on the nuclear charge or atomic number, Z.
